You can go to the obstetrics and gynecology department or breast department of the hospital for treatment. Postpartum breast pain can be relieved by wet compress under the guidance of a doctor. If inflammation exists, anti-inflammatory painkillers can be used as prescribed. If the symptoms do not ease after breastfeeding, surgery is generally required.
